Java 如何从另一个类获取数组

Java 如何从另一个类获取数组,java,Java,我似乎找不到答案,我有很多不同的数组,我想把它们都塞进一个类,使我的主数组更整洁 Testy obj = new Testy(); 但是我不知道如何从这里得到数组。对不起,如果这是一个糟糕的问题,这是我第一次在网站上发布。我只是想从Testy类中获取一个名为testArray的数组 Testy中的代码: public class Testy { public static void ArrayTesting(){ int testArray[]={56,1,4,175}; }} 从另

我似乎找不到答案,我有很多不同的数组,我想把它们都塞进一个类,使我的主数组更整洁

Testy obj = new Testy();
但是我不知道如何从这里得到数组。对不起,如果这是一个糟糕的问题,这是我第一次在网站上发布。我只是想从Testy类中获取一个名为testArray的数组

Testy中的代码:

public class Testy {
public static void ArrayTesting(){
    int testArray[]={56,1,4,175};
}}

从另一个类获取任何变量的标准方法是为该特定变量创建一个getter。在这之后,您可以调用getter以获取所需变量的值

例如:

class MyClass
{
    //Variable I want to return
    private int[] numArray = {1, 2, 3};

    public int[] getNumArray() {
        return numArray.clone();
    }
 }
你可以这样说

MyClass newClassObj = new MyClass();
int[] secondArray = newClassObj.getNumArray();

你需要告诉我们你想要的阵列现在在哪里,以及你想要它们在哪里。是的,这是一个糟糕的问题,因为你没有告诉我们任何必要的细节。请关注我们的情况:那些不知道你的代码是什么样子、你尝试过什么以及它是如何工作的人。不要只描述你的代码,发布它。为此,请使用option.post。Testy()类数组中的代码是可变的。最好在返回调用方之前克隆它